Макросы в Excel: как минимизировать риски безопасности

В мире корпоративного процесса и финансового управления Excel является одним из наиболее популярных инструментов. Microsoft Excel предлагает удобный способ автоматизировать задачи и повысить эффективность работы с помощью макросов. Макросы в Excel — это набор инструкций, который можно записать и выполнить для автоматического выполнения задач, что может значительно ускорить рабочий процесс.

Однако, если макросы использовать неправильно, они могут представлять риск безопасности. Из-за своей природы макросы могут выполнять нежелательные действия, такие как изменение данных, установка вредоносного программного обеспечения или получение доступа к конфиденциальной информации.

Поэтому очень важно принять эффективные меры по обеспечению безопасности и защите от нежелательных макросов. В этой статье мы рассмотрим несколько методов, которые помогут минимизировать риски безопасности связанные с использованием макросов в Excel. Установка и использование надежных антивирусных программ, активация настроек безопасности, а также ограничение разрешений выполнения макросов — все это ключевые шаги, которые помогут обезопасить работу в Excel.

Макросы в Excel: руководство по минимизации рисков безопасности

Макросы в Excel: руководство по минимизации рисков безопасности

Хотя макросы в Excel предоставляют мощные возможности автоматизации и улучшения производительности, они также могут представлять риски для безопасности. Вредоносные макросы могут использоваться для распространения вирусов и вредоносного программного обеспечения, а также для несанкционированного доступа к конфиденциальным данным. Однако, с правильными мерами предосторожности и макросами, которые отвечают требованиям безопасности, можно существенно снизить эти риски.

Обновление Excel и настройка безопасности

  • Основная мера безопасности — использование последней версии Excel и регулярное обновление программного обеспечения. Новые версии Excel часто содержат исправления уязвимостей и улучшенные механизмы безопасности.
  • Настройка безопасности — следует использовать настройки макросов, которые ограничивают выполнение макросов только из надежных и проверенных источников.
  • Руководство по безопасности — каждая организация должна иметь свои политики и руководства по безопасности, включая использование макросов в Excel. Пользователи должны быть обучены и осведомлены о необходимости соблюдения безопасных практик использования макросов.

Проверка и подпись макросов

  • Проверка макросов — перед выполнением макроса важно проверить его на наличие вредоносного кода. Это можно сделать, просмотрев код макроса и проверив его функциональность и целостность.
  • Подпись макросов — для повышения безопасности рекомендуется подписать макросы цифровой подписью. Это позволяет убедиться в подлинности автора макроса и защитить от возможных внесений вредоносного кода.

Помимо перечисленных мер предосторожности, также необходимо обновлять антивирусное программное обеспечение и следить за актуальностью базы данных вирусных сигнатур. Также, рекомендуется регулярно резервировать данные и хранить их на отдельных носителях для защиты от потери информации. Соблюдение этих мер позволит минимизировать риски безопасности, связанные с использованием макросов в Excel.

Определение макросов в Excel

Определение макросов в Excel

Макросы в Excel представляют собой последовательность команд и инструкций, которые выполняют определенные операции автоматически. Они позволяют автоматизировать рутинные задачи и упростить процесс работы с данными. Макросы в Excel могут быть созданы пользователем или встроены в шаблоны и документы.

Макросы могут быть записаны на базе действий, которые производит пользователь, или написаны вручную с использованием языка программирования VBA (Visual Basic for Applications). Они могут содержать различные операции, такие как копирование, вставка, форматирование и анализ данных, а также взаимодействие с другими программами и файлами.

  • Записать макрос можно с помощью функции «Записать макрос» во вкладке «Разработчик» на панели инструментов Excel.
  • Макросы могут быть назначены на определенные клавиши или кнопки, чтобы упростить их вызов и выполнение.
  • Макросы также могут быть привязаны к событиям, таким как открытие или закрытие документа, изменение данных или нажатие определенных клавиш.

Определение макросов в Excel позволяет повысить эффективность работы, ускорить выполнение операций и снизить риск ошибок. Однако, необходимо обращать внимание на безопасность макросов, так как они могут содержать вредоносный код и представлять угрозу для компьютера и данных. Поэтому рекомендуется ограничивать доступ к макросам из внешних и ненадежных источников, а также использовать антивирусное программное обеспечение для проверки файлов с макросами.

Потенциальные угрозы безопасности при использовании макросов

Другая потенциальная угроза — социальная инженерия, когда злоумышленники создают документы с поддельными макросами, которые заманивают пользователя к их запуску. Например, могут быть отправлены письма электронной почты с просьбой открыть приложенный файл, который содержит вредоносный макрос. Пользователь, не подозревая о потенциальной угрозе, может запустить макрос, что приведет к возможным последствиям.

Особо важно быть осторожными при открытии документов с макросами из ненадежных источников. Также, следует обновлять программное обеспечение регулярно, чтобы иметь актуальные патчи и исправления, которые предотвратят уязвимости и улучшат общую безопасность системы. Кроме того, пользователи должны быть обучены и осведомлены о потенциальных угрозах и о том, как обращаться с макросами в Excel, чтобы минимизировать риски безопасности и предотвратить возможные атаки.

Следует также отметить, что для защиты от потенциальных угроз безопасности при использовании макросов в Excel можно использовать различные защитные меры, такие как ограничение прав пользователя на выполнение макросов, установка антивирусного программного обеспечения и использование установок безопасности, таких как «Отключить макросы», когда это возможно и необходимо.

Как выполняются макросы в Excel

Когда пользователь запускает макрос в Excel, происходит последовательная обработка инструкций, предварительно записанных в макросе. Макросы в Excel работают посредством языка программирования VBA (Visual Basic for Applications). При запуске макроса, Excel интерпретирует и выполняет каждую инструкцию, привязанную к макросу в определенном порядке.

Для выполнения макроса в Excel, пользователь может нажать на кнопку, связанную с макросом, или назначить горячую клавишу для его вызова. После иницииации макроса, Excel открывает окно программирования, где пользователь может редактировать, создавать или просматривать код макроса.

Во время исполнения, макросы могут выполнять различные задачи, такие как манипуляции с данными, автоматическое заполнение ячеек, создание графиков, фильтрацию данных и другие операции. Макросы могут быть использованы для автоматизации рутиных задач, что помогает экономить время и улучшает производительность пользователей.

Однако, при работе с макросами в Excel, важно обеспечить безопасность. Вредоносные макросы могут содержать вредоносный код, который может причинить ущерб вашим данным и системе. Поэтому, для обеспечения безопасности, рекомендуется включить настройки безопасности макросов, которые ограничивают выполнение непроверенных макросов или макросов, содержащих подозрительный код.

Меры безопасности при работе с макросами

Работа с макросами может повлечь за собой определенные риски безопасности, поэтому необходимо принять несколько мер для обеспечения защиты данных и системы. Во-первых, важно убедиться, что макросы активированы только в надежных и проверенных документах. Использование макросов из ненадежных источников может привести к внедрению вредоносного кода или утечке информации.

Для минимизации рисков безопасности следует также использовать автоматическую проверку макросов, предлагаемую Excel. Эта функция позволяет определить, содержит ли макрос подозрительные или потенциально вредоносные действия. Пользователи могут настроить программу таким образом, чтобы вредоносные макросы отключались или карантинировались автоматически.

Важно также постоянно обновлять антивирусное программное обеспечение и устанавливать все последние обновления безопасности для Excel. Это поможет обнаруживать и блокировать новые виды вредоносного кода и защищать систему от уязвимостей.

Один из способов предотвратить выполнение автоматических макросов — это настройка программы Excel на отключение макросов по умолчанию. Таким образом, перед тем как выполнить макрос, пользователь должен будет явно разрешить его выполнение, что позволит избежать случайного запуска вредоносного кода.

  • Ограничить права доступа к макросам.
  • Использовать цифровые подписи для проверки подлинности макросов.
  • Резервировать данные перед запуском макроса.
  • Установить пароль на макросы, чтобы предотвратить несанкционированный доступ.

Проверка макросов перед выполнением

Для минимизации рисков и защиты от потенциальных угроз, необходимо создать процедуру проверки макросов перед их запуском. Существует несколько методов, позволяющих осуществить данную проверку и обезопасить ваши данные.

  • Цифровая подпись: Перед запуском макроса можно проверить его цифровую подпись. Если макрос имеет подпись от надежного и надежного источника, то это может гарантировать его надежность и безопасность. Если же макрос не имеет подписи или подпись признана недействительной, рекомендуется отказаться от его выполнения.
  • Настройка макросов: Отключите автоматическое выполнение макросов при открытии документа. Включите настройку, которая требует вашего разрешения перед выполнением макроса. Это позволит вам самостоятельно принять решение о безопасности макроса перед его выполнением.
  • Антивирусное ПО: Установите и регулярно обновляйте антивирусное программное обеспечение на вашем компьютере. Антивирусная программа будет сканировать макросы и предупреждать вас о потенциальной угрозе перед их выполнением.

Проверка макросов перед выполнением является необходимой мерой для обеспечения безопасности данных и защиты от вредоносных программ. Регулярное обновление системы, установка антивирусного программного обеспечения и аккуратное отношение к запуску макросов позволят минимизировать риски и сохранить ваши данные в безопасности.

Вопрос-ответ:

Что такое макросы?

Макросы — это набор инструкций или команд, записанных в программе или текстовом редакторе, которые выполняются автоматически при активации определенных клавиш или выполнении определенных условий.

Зачем нужна проверка макросов перед выполнением?

Проверка макросов перед выполнением необходима для обеспечения безопасности. Макросы могут содержать вредоносный код или выполнять нежелательные действия, поэтому перед выполнением их необходимо проверить на наличие потенциально опасных операций или команд.

Как осуществляется проверка макросов перед выполнением?

Проверка макросов перед выполнением может осуществляться различными способами. Например, программы и текстовые редакторы могут предоставлять встроенные функции или опции для проверки макросов на наличие вредоносного кода. Также существуют специальные программы и сервисы, которые специализируются на проверке безопасности макросов.

Какие возможности предоставляются для проверки макросов в Microsoft Office?

В Microsoft Office существует функция «Центр управления доверием», которая позволяет задать уровень доверия для макросов. Высокий уровень доверия позволяет автоматически запускать все макросы, но предупреждает пользователя о потенциальных опасностях. Низкий уровень доверия, напротив, запрещает автоматический запуск макросов. Также можно настроить так называемые «Блокировки файлов», которые позволяют автоматически блокировать выполнение макросов из недоверенных файлов.

Какие преимущества дает проверка макросов перед выполнением?

Проверка макросов перед выполнением позволяет защитить систему от вредоносного кода и нежелательных действий, которые могут быть выполнены при активации макросов. Таким образом, это повышает безопасность работы с программами и текстовыми редакторами, уменьшает риск взлома или заражения компьютера вредоносным ПО.

Что такое проверка макросов перед выполнением?

Проверка макросов перед выполнением это процесс анализа и тестирования макросов, выполняемый перед их активацией или запуском. Прежде чем дать макросу доступ к системным функциям или выполнить критические операции, система проверяет его код на наличие потенциально вредоносного или нежелательного содержимого. Если макрос содержит неавторизованный или опасный код, система может блокировать его выполнение для обеспечения безопасности компьютера или сети.